::-moz-selection { color: #fff; background: #0011f3; }
::-webkit-selection { color: #fff; background: #0011f3; }
::selection { color: #fff; background: #0011f3; }
.navigation.sticky,
body, .bottom-footer.bg-white{
  background-color: #0b0b0b;
}
.single-product .tab-content #tab-info tr th{
  color: #0b0b0b;
}
.container .owl-wrapper,
.nav-search-wrap.style-2 .nav-search,
.single-product .tab-content #tab-info tr td,
.single-product .socials-share span, .project-info .socials-share span,
.nav-right,
.widget.filter-by-color label, .widget.filter-by-size label,
h1 small, h2 small, h3 small, h4 small, h5 small, h6 small,
h1, h2, h3, h4, h5, h6,
.product-details .product-title, .product-list-widget a,
.navigation.sticky .navbar-nav > li > a,
.price ins,
.nav-register a,
.navbar-nav > li > a,
ul.left-menu li.selected a:hover,
a.more-less:hover,
.footer-widgets a:hover,
#comment label{
  color: white;
}
.nav-cart-icon{
  border-color: white;
}
.entry-comments .comment-author,
.price del,
a,
a:focus,
blockquote > span,
.blockquote-style-1,
.dropcap.style-1,
.bullets li:before,
.arrows i,
.checks i,
.navbar-nav > li > a:hover,
.navbar-nav > .active > a,
.navigation.scrolling .navbar-nav > li > a:hover,
.navigation.scrolling .navbar-nav > .active > a,
.navigation.scrolling .navbar-nav > .active > a:focus,
.navigation.scrolling .navbar-nav > .active > a:hover,
.navbar-nav > .open > a,
.navbar-nav > .open > a:focus,
.navbar-nav > .open > a:hover,
.nav-right.menu-socials a:hover,
.navigation.sticky .nav-btn-holder .btn:hover span,
.mobile-links li > a:hover,
.nav-cart-title > a:hover,
.nav-register a:hover,
.sidenav a:hover,
.nav-item-submenu li a:hover,
.overlay-menu ul li.active > a,
.overlay-menu ul li a:hover,
#typed,
.testimonials .testimonial a,
.features-list i,
#tweets .tweet a:hover,
.service-tabs .nav.nav-tabs > li.active a i,
.time-period,
.profile table td a:hover,
.contact-info a:hover,
.entry-meta li a:hover,
.entry-title a:hover,
.entry .blockquote-style-1 p > a:hover,
.pagination .current,
.widget.categories ul li a:hover,
.work-description h3 a:hover,
.project-nav li a:hover,
.service-item-box.style-2 i,
.service-item-box.style-4 i,
.service-item-box.style-5 i,
.service-item-box.style-7 i,
.service-item-box.arrow-next:after,
.lead-heading strong,
.accordion .panel-heading > a.minus,
.nav.nav-tabs > li.active > a,
.nav.nav-tabs > li.active > a:hover,
.nav.nav-tabs > li.active > a:focus,
.nav.nav-tabs > li > a:hover,
.nav.nav-tabs > li > a:focus,
.statistic.with-icon i,
.product-details .product-title:hover,
.product-list-widget a:hover,
.single-product .add-to-wishlist a:hover,
.product_meta span a:hover,
.shop_table .product-name > a:hover,
.portfolio-filter.style-2 a.active,
.tp-caption.address i,
.tp-caption.phone i,
.tp-caption.email i,
.tp-caption.email a:hover,
.intro.style-6 .subtitle,
.owl-custom-arrows .prev:hover,
.owl-custom-arrows .next:hover,
ul.left-menu li.selected > a,
.footerblog a{
  color: #ff0000;
}

.bg-color,
.loader div,
.dropcap.style-2,
.highlight,
.hero-landing-bg,
.newsletter .newsletter-submit.btn,
header.transparent .navigation.scrolling #nav-icon:hover span,
.navigation.sticky .nav-btn-holder .btn,
.nav-cart-remove:hover,
.navbar-toggle:focus .icon-bar, .navbar-toggle:hover .icon-bar,
#back-to-top:hover,
.pagination a:hover,
.tags a:hover,
.tags.light a:hover,
.service-item-box.style-3 .icon-holder,
.pricing-table.best:before,
.progress-bar,
.accordion .panel-heading > a > span,
.nav.nav-tabs > li.active:before,
.btn.btn-transparent:hover,
.btn.btn-white:hover,
.btn.btn-stroke:hover,
.btn.btn-color,
.btn.btn-light:hover,
.social-icons:not(.colored) a:hover,
.newsletter-submit.btn:hover,
.product-img .product-quickview:hover,
.product-img .product-actions a:hover,
.ui-slider .ui-slider-range,
.product-remove .remove:hover,
.owl-page.active span,
.flickity-page-dots .dot.is-selected,
.nav-cart-badge {
  background-color: #ff0000;
}

.btn.btn-color:hover {
  background-color: #ff0000;
}

.work-item.hover-6 .hover-overlay {
  background-color: rgba(0, 17, 243,.75);
}


.bottom-line:after,
.blockquote-style-2,
.navigation.sticky .nav-btn-holder .btn:hover,
.underline-link:after,
.contact-form.style-2 textarea:focus,
.pagination .current,
.widget.search .searchbox:focus,
.portfolio-filter.style-2 a.active,
.tabs-bb .nav.nav-tabs > li.active > a,
input[type="text"]:focus,
input[type="password"]:focus,
input[type="date"]:focus,
input[type="datetime"]:focus,
input[type="datetime-local"]:focus,
input[type="month"]:focus,
input[type="week"]:focus,
input[type="email"]:focus,
input[type="number"]:focus,
input[type="search"]:focus,
input[type="tel"]:focus,
input[type="time"]:focus,
input[type="url"]:focus,
textarea:focus {
  border-color: #ff0000;
}


.cart_totals input[type="checkbox"] + label,
.ecommerce label,.cart_totals input[type="radio"] + label, .shop_table.cart thead tr th, .shop_table.cart tr,
.nav.nav-tabs > li > a,
.navigation.sticky .nav-right, .navigation.sticky .nav-social-icons .social-icons a {
  color: gray;
}
.single-product .tab-content #tab-info tr th{
  background-color: #8a8a8a;
}
.widget.categories ul li a, .menu-list a,
.footer.bg-light .widget-title, .footer.bg-white .widget-title,
.shop_table td.product-name, .shop_table td.product-name a,
.pagination a,
.widget.filter-by-color label, .widget.filter-by-size label,
b, strong {
  color: #c8c8c8;
}
.filter-by-price .ui-slider .ui-slider-handle{
  background-color: #c8c8c8;
}
.bg-white,
.table-striped > tbody > tr:nth-of-type(2n+1){
  background-color:#202020}

@media (max-width: 991px) {
  header.transparent .navbar-nav > .active > a,
  header.transparent .navbar-nav > .active > a:focus,
  header.transparent .navbar-nav > .active > a:hover,
  header.transparent .navbar-nav > li > a:hover,
  header.transparent .navbar-nav > li > a:focus {
    color: #ff0000;
  }

  .nav-btn-holder .btn.btn-white {
  	background-color: #ff0000;
  }
}